    Apartment 12E at 600 West 111th Street offers an amazing opportunity to renovate and create a fabulous classic six-room home that recalls the elegance, grand scale and pretty architectural details of a bygone era with enduring appeal. In addition, the bright prewar 12th floor home is filled with natural light and offers three exposures, to the south and north with open city views and to the west with Hudson River views! The gracious two bedroom + staff room or home office, three-bedroom layout presents flexibility for living with a vast entertaining expanse and work from home options. With 9' ceilings, a nearly 15' entry gallery, formal dining room and spacious eat-in kitchen space, the opportunities are endless to renovate in the style and design to match your taste and lifestyle. Pretty original prewar elements include herringbone hardwood floors, crown, baseboard, picture frame and picture hanging moldings and high-beamed ceilings. The gracious and expansive layout includes a grand entry foyer with two deep coat closets, a bright and spacious living room, a formal dining room that faces the River, a spacious, windowed kitchen with butler's pantry or breakfast area, two large bedrooms including a corner primary suite with two exposures featuring open city and River views, and two full baths in excellent original condition. There is a large original staff room with a river view and a private third bathroom near the kitchen that can easily serve as a guest bedroom or home office. There is very generous closet storage throughout the apartment. Located on a lovely tree-lined residential block less than a block from Riverside Park and two blocks from Morningside Park, as well as a short distance from Central Park, the building is at a rare crossroads of the most beautiful green spaces in the city. Morningside Heights is a lovely community with terrific shops, restaurants, markets and conveniences. The building is three blocks from Columbia University. 600 West 111th Street is a full-service building with a 24-hour doorman and live-in superintendent. There is a beautiful roof deck open to all shareholders as well as a bicycle room and laundry facilities. It is a pet-friendly building.
